|
Чистятся все загруженные файлы через FTP на MacOS
|
|||
---|---|---|---|
#18+
Собственно в этом и фигня. качаю файл(ы) при помощи https://commons.apache.org/proper/commons-net/ с фтп сервера. Они успешно сохраняются на диске. Файлик даже можно открыть. Но когда я стопаю программу, все что было скачано автоматом удаляется. ВТФ? Вот код который отвечает за скачивание: Код: java 1. 2. 3. 4. 5. 6. 7. 8. 9. 10. 11. 12.
ftpClient класс из либы. ... |
|||
:
Нравится:
Не нравится:
|
|||
25.04.2019, 15:31 |
|
Чистятся все загруженные файлы через FTP на MacOS
|
|||
---|---|---|---|
#18+
скачанные файлы. Извиняюсь. ... |
|||
:
Нравится:
Не нравится:
|
|||
25.04.2019, 15:42 |
|
Чистятся все загруженные файлы через FTP на MacOS
|
|||
---|---|---|---|
#18+
Проблема найдена на всех ОС и только в режиме запуска Debug. ... |
|||
:
Нравится:
Не нравится:
|
|||
30.04.2019, 14:07 |
|
Чистятся все загруженные файлы через FTP на MacOS
|
|||
---|---|---|---|
#18+
Возможно неаккуратное обращение с брейкпоинтами. Понаставил и забыл. А потоки не могут продолжать работу. ... |
|||
:
Нравится:
Не нравится:
|
|||
30.04.2019, 14:17 |
|
Чистятся все загруженные файлы через FTP на MacOS
|
|||
---|---|---|---|
#18+
maytonВозможно неаккуратное обращение с брейкпоинтами. Понаставил и забыл. А потоки не могут продолжать работу. Та нет. Идея бы остановилась на нем. Тут штука в другом - файлы нормально скачиваются с ФТП сервера на диск. Их можно открыть и т.д. Но когда завершаешь программу в IDEA в debug режиме то файлы удаляются. И это именно в дебаг режиме. Код официальный от апачей использую. Тут походу бага в IDEA. ... |
|||
:
Нравится:
Не нравится:
|
|||
30.04.2019, 15:24 |
|
Чистятся все загруженные файлы через FTP на MacOS
|
|||
---|---|---|---|
#18+
TsyklopmaytonВозможно неаккуратное обращение с брейкпоинтами. Понаставил и забыл. А потоки не могут продолжать работу. Та нет. Идея бы остановилась на нем. Тут штука в другом - файлы нормально скачиваются с ФТП сервера на диск. Их можно открыть и т.д. Но когда завершаешь программу в IDEA в debug режиме то файлы удаляются. И это именно в дебаг режиме. Код официальный от апачей использую. Тут походу бага в IDEA. Это легко проверить. Запусти приложение в консоли с ключами дебаггера. И останови его (Ctrl+C). И еще второй вариант. Останови его через убийство процесса. В винде это taskkill. ... |
|||
:
Нравится:
Не нравится:
|
|||
30.04.2019, 15:30 |
|
Чистятся все загруженные файлы через FTP на MacOS
|
|||
---|---|---|---|
#18+
mayton, Запустил, о становил - не удалил. Значит бага в Идее. ... |
|||
:
Нравится:
Не нравится:
|
|||
01.05.2019, 13:42 |
|
Чистятся все загруженные файлы через FTP на MacOS
|
|||
---|---|---|---|
#18+
Как идея связана с библиотекой commons-net? Я сейчас ни за ни против. Мне просто интересна рабочая версия причины бага. ... |
|||
:
Нравится:
Не нравится:
|
|||
01.05.2019, 13:46 |
|
Чистятся все загруженные файлы через FTP на MacOS
|
|||
---|---|---|---|
#18+
maytonКак идея связана с библиотекой commons-net? Я сейчас ни за ни против. Мне просто интересна рабочая версия причины бага. А тут не в либе дело. Либа своё дело делает прекрасно. Когда я написал приложение там все было нормально и с тех пор код который отвечает за скачивание и сохранение файлов не менялся. Обновлялась только IDEA. Да и попробовал запускать в DEBUG режиме и в обычном и была заметна разница. При использовании приложения в собранном виде такой проблемы нет. Следовательно это что-то в идее накосячили. Возможно в аргументах для дебагера ... |
|||
:
Нравится:
Не нравится:
|
|||
01.05.2019, 14:06 |
|
Чистятся все загруженные файлы через FTP на MacOS
|
|||
---|---|---|---|
#18+
Tsyklop, На всякий случай проверьте под какой версией Java запускается приложение в IDEA. Попробуйте запустить под Java 1.8 ... |
|||
:
Нравится:
Не нравится:
|
|||
02.05.2019, 06:53 |
|
Чистятся все загруженные файлы через FTP на MacOS
|
|||
---|---|---|---|
#18+
mad_nazgul, Java 8. ... |
|||
:
Нравится:
Не нравится:
|
|||
02.05.2019, 09:11 |
|
Чистятся все загруженные файлы через FTP на MacOS
|
|||
---|---|---|---|
#18+
Tsyklopmad_nazgul, Java 8. На всякий случай проверьте, есть ли где до вызова метода работы с ftp @Trancational. ... |
|||
:
Нравится:
Не нравится:
|
|||
02.05.2019, 09:41 |
|
Чистятся все загруженные файлы через FTP на MacOS
|
|||
---|---|---|---|
#18+
mad_nazgulTsyklopmad_nazgul, Java 8. На всякий случай проверьте, есть ли где до вызова метода работы с ftp @Trancational. Java FX приложение, Спринга нет) Java 8 одна на машине стоит. ... |
|||
:
Нравится:
Не нравится:
|
|||
02.05.2019, 09:43 |
|
Чистятся все загруженные файлы через FTP на MacOS
|
|||
---|---|---|---|
#18+
TsyklopНо когда я стопаю программу, все что было скачано автоматом удаляется. ВТФ? Помимо качания надо ещё и документацию к либе хоть иногда читать. На 99% уверен - нихрена не читалось. А там много чего есть. ... |
|||
:
Нравится:
Не нравится:
|
|||
02.05.2019, 12:29 |
|
Чистятся все загруженные файлы через FTP на MacOS
|
|||
---|---|---|---|
#18+
Самый простой вариант - опубликовать макет кода который воспроизводит этот эффект. Но кто это должен сделать? Наверное автору удобнее. ... |
|||
:
Нравится:
Не нравится:
|
|||
02.05.2019, 13:04 |
|
Чистятся все загруженные файлы через FTP на MacOS
|
|||
---|---|---|---|
#18+
alex55555, будьте уверены дальше. Все ж такие умные и все знают. А как помочь так фиг. ... |
|||
:
Нравится:
Не нравится:
|
|||
02.05.2019, 13:19 |
|
Чистятся все загруженные файлы через FTP на MacOS
|
|||
---|---|---|---|
#18+
maytonСамый простой вариант - опубликовать макет кода который воспроизводит этот эффект. Но кто это должен сделать? Наверное автору удобнее. В том то и штука вся. Я хотел выложить код где есть бага. Но в процессе проверки заметил что это проявляется только в дебаг режиме. Я то могу выложить. Но ничего не проверите без ФТП сервера. А свои данные я светить не буду) Если есть ФТП сервак с файлами то без проблем. ... |
|||
:
Нравится:
Не нравится:
|
|||
02.05.2019, 13:23 |
|
Чистятся все загруженные файлы через FTP на MacOS
|
|||
---|---|---|---|
#18+
Tsyklop, попробуй собрать на mockftpserver.sourceforge.net/ если это взлетит тогда можешь публиковать дефект без нарушений безопасности. ... |
|||
:
Нравится:
Не нравится:
|
|||
02.05.2019, 13:30 |
|
Чистятся все загруженные файлы через FTP на MacOS
|
|||
---|---|---|---|
#18+
mayton, Мне нужны реальные файлы. Эта либа позволит это сделать? ... |
|||
:
Нравится:
Не нравится:
|
|||
02.05.2019, 13:56 |
|
Чистятся все загруженные файлы через FTP на MacOS
|
|||
---|---|---|---|
#18+
Тебе нужны фейковые файлы и симулятор FTP-протколоа чтобы воспроизвести баг. ... |
|||
:
Нравится:
Не нравится:
|
|||
02.05.2019, 14:07 |
|
Чистятся все загруженные файлы через FTP на MacOS
|
|||
---|---|---|---|
#18+
mayton, как это фейковые? файл должен скачаться на локальный диск и что бы его можно было открывать или запускать и т.д. Или в либу можно подложить файлы которые будут качаться? ... |
|||
:
Нравится:
Не нравится:
|
|||
02.05.2019, 14:29 |
|
Чистятся все загруженные файлы через FTP на MacOS
|
|||
---|---|---|---|
#18+
Tsyklopmayton, как это фейковые? файл должен скачаться на локальный диск и что бы его можно было открывать или запускать и т.д. Или в либу можно подложить файлы которые будут качаться? Блин. Для симуляции твоего бага нужен Excel файл? Подложи любой пустой файл. ... |
|||
:
Нравится:
Не нравится:
|
|||
02.05.2019, 14:31 |
|
Чистятся все загруженные файлы через FTP на MacOS
|
|||
---|---|---|---|
#18+
Бага (или фича) найдена. Она в методе deleteOnExit(); у класса File из jdk. Перед тем как скачать файл с фтп я удаляю файл локально, если он есть. ... |
|||
:
Нравится:
Не нравится:
|
|||
03.05.2019, 15:26 |
|
|
start [/forum/topic.php?fid=59&fpage=28&tid=2121322]: |
0ms |
get settings: |
11ms |
get forum list: |
14ms |
check forum access: |
4ms |
check topic access: |
4ms |
track hit: |
55ms |
get topic data: |
12ms |
get forum data: |
2ms |
get page messages: |
61ms |
get tp. blocked users: |
2ms |
others: | 232ms |
total: | 397ms |
0 / 0 |